Output df501599aab94e5a669ee402726a60989a51abb95b34d7b156585d2da0a2350c:0

value
110663
script pubkey
OP_0 OP_PUSHBYTES_20 1212bc0ef816aac515a74aeef0aaaad33abca8e9
address
bc1qzgftcrhcz64v29d8fth0p2426vate28fcku92k
transaction
df501599aab94e5a669ee402726a60989a51abb95b34d7b156585d2da0a2350c
confirmations
161514
spent
true